Macromedia Director Quick Start Guide Introduction This 3D Quick Start Guide is designed for the multimedia designer who is new to the 3D capabilities of Director Shockwave Studio and the 3D artist/animator who is unfamiliar with Director 8.5 Shockwave Studio. Our goal today is to animate an American-style football player, kicking the ball over the goal post. This character was created in 3ds max  4 and animated using character studio 3 , proven software solutions from Discreet. You will find a number of assets in the .zip file. By the end of this tutorial, you will be able to take these assets into Director 8.5 Shockwave Studio and create an interactive 3D sequence, playable on the web. The player is kicking the ball over the goal post. The character is animated to perform a series of motions in sequence along a single timeline, i.e., an idle motion, a jog start, a kick sequence, a sprint with arms up and a jog stop. The football is animated to leave its start position, fly over the goal and bounce on the other side. The goal is to take these assets into Director Shockwave Studio and to make them interactive. Figure 1 6 The tutorial begins with 3D creation tips and tricks for preparing the character mesh, skinning it onto the Biped skeleton using Physique and animating the character. Both Biped and Physique are character studio features. It then discusses the 3ds max Shockwave Exporter to Director 8.5 Shockwave Studio in the “Director 8.5 Shockwave Studio Environment” options and what happens when you export 3D content. Next, in the Director Shockwave Studio environment you will import and assemble the elements (i.e., the ground, goal post, environment, ball, light, camera and character). Finally, you will add interactivity using Director Shockwave Studio Behaviors and Lingo.
